Pumped hydro is a practical grid-scale storage solution that doesn't need lithium.

[1] cost $4B for 24Gwh of storage. That's about the same as the cost of an equivalent amount of batteries. But it has run for 37 years. A battery installment would have had to be replaced at least twice.
